Los Angeles City Championship Marathon
In this thread you will find all the information and links for the Marathon City Championships.

What is it?

A 'marathon' is a series of consecutive premiere events designed to let you maximize your competitive fun and championship points! This marathon consists of 6 city championships in 6 days in the Los Angeles area. Up to 36 Championship points can be earned at this marathon. However, hours and hours of competition and fun are available to everyone who attends. Can't make them all? Come for those you can attend.

When is it?

These 6 City Championships will be held
December 26-31, one each day. Their start times and locations, of course, vary, so be sure to note the differences in the listing below.

Where is it?

Well, Los Angeles, of course. If you're not from the area, you should know that the area is as big as some states, so you or your group should have a car. If you're looking for lodging, I'd say the Pasadena area looks like the play. View the map.


Why is it?
We like to think we have some of the best players in the game around here. We'd like to see them have the chance to prove it, and for that we need to get them opportunities to win points. On behalf of the four organizers represented, that's the why.

How and why do I pre-register?
Pre-registration guarantees your seat at the event until the registration close time. Why is this important? Because you don't want to come a long way to the Marathon and have to show up hours early just to get a seat. Some organizers don't flight their events (bulbasnore) so pre-reg is even more important there.

Here's a list of number of players that can be accommodated at one sitting at each event and a link to the pre-registration page (when it goes live):


All locations where pre-registration tickets are sold out have more seats available for on-site registration.
